About this program

An open inquiry process where prospective partners submit an Organizational Summary to introduce their work, strategies, networks and goals. This is not a grant application or LOI; it is used by staff to learn about organizations and explore potential alignment. Submissions are accepted at any time; staff may follow up with a learning call and, if appropriate, invite a full proposal.

Racial equityPower-buildingDemocracy and civic engagementEconomic opportunitySupportive policies and institutions

Who can apply

Organizations serving the Foundation's 11-state Southern footprint whose mission and work align with MRBF strategic directions; not a grant application but a screening/introductory form.
